AOL misses estimate

I don't understand why the interpretation of the earnings was .04 ahead of expectations. A full .08 was due to gains in investments, which is NOT AOL business. Analysts DO NOT base estimates on possible investment gains for obvious reasons. When Loews Corp reported last night they had two numbers. The first was their business earnings, and the second was their overall number which was much different from their estimate because they lost millions trading derivatives in the futures market betting on a correction. As far as I am concerned AOL missed by a full .04. My guess is the market will figure this out by morning and the stock will trade lower. I have no position in this company.
